        Doe's the box get stuck at the image logo when you boot it up?
        If so then you will have to use Ifa to flash it as a ftp program will not work.

        Edit:
        the led on the box is ~~~~ed so its hard to see when the flash is finished if at all
        That is the problem then you are not letting the flash finish before you switch it off.

        As above if it's stuck on the boot screen then you will have to use Ifa but cause you cannot see the lcd to see if it is flashing then you will have to use a null modem cable aswell as a xover cable so you can see the boot log so you will know when the flash as started.

                        this is how i flash a sagem dbox with no lcd and one that just stays green/yellow
                        used ifa to flash image but also connected to portable dvd player to see ifa screen shot and use null modem and xover cables to see progress...
                        (also deleted dboxifa_tmp on pc C drive before flashing)
